Management Meeting Minutes — 14th

Attendees: department heads, plus T. Varrick (strategy).

Discussed potential acquisition of Quillhaven Analytics. Valuation range agreed for the first offer; legal to prepare a non-binding letter. Diligence team forms Monday. No external communication until further notice. Varrick closed with the following guidance for planning purposes:

board note of bagag-tawig: Project Kasath slips by one quarter because of the supplier delay.

## Changelog — v4.2.0: Monthly partitioning is now the default

Welcome aboard. As of this release, the Granary ingest service partitions its event tables by calendar month instead of by week. This reduces partition count on long-lived datasets and simplifies retention sweeps. Existing weekly partitions are left untouched; only newly created tables use the monthly scheme. If you need the old behavior for a specific table, override it per-table rather than globally. The new default configuration shipped with this release is shown below.

config for tagaf-bawif:
[norok]
host = norok.ordinworks.local
user = norok_svc
database = norok_prod

Hi team,

Before I hand off the 3.2 release, please note the humidity sensor drift reported on Verdana controllers in the Elmbrook trial site. Drift exceeds 4% after roughly ten days of continuous operation; firmware 3.2.1 adds an automatic recalibration cycle every 72 hours. Support should advise growers to install 3.2.1 and trigger a manual recalibration once. The hotfix bundle must be verified before distribution, so I'm including the signing key used for the 3.2.1 packages below.

release key, fahof-yagap: bky3_m5d